*The gas pressure regulator provided with the propane fire bowl must be used.
*Do not attempt to disconnect the gas regulator or any gas fitting while your firebowl is in operation.
*A dented or rusty propane cylinder may be hazardous and should be checked by your gas supplier prior to use.
*Do not use a propane cylinder with a damaged valve and any other worn out parts.
*Transit and store the empty gas cylinders carefully and properly.
*If you see, smell or hear the hiss of escaping
gas from the p
ropane cylinder:
1. Turn off the gas supply and get away from the gas cylinder and the firebowl at once.
2. Do not attempt to correct the problem yourself.
3. Get to your gas supplier and/or the fire department for help.

How to disconnect a gas bottle
Turn OFF control knob and LP cylinder valve. Turn coupling nut counterclockwise by hand only - do not use tools to
disconnect. Loosen cylinder screw beneath bottom shelf, then lift LP cylinder up and out of shelf. Place dust cap on cyli nder
valve outlet whenever the cylinder is not in use.
Storage of an appliance indoors is permissible only if the cylinder is disconnected and removed from the appliance. Cyl inders must be
stored outdoors in a well-ventilated area out of reach of children. Disconnected cylinders must have threaded valve plugs tightly
installed and must not be stored in a building, garage or any other enclosed area.
